> Are you talking about the authenticate() function? If you're using the same > login form for both user directories that would cause the issue. When the > login page is posted (or even just requested) the authenticate function for > every UD is called until one returns a definitive success or failure. > > Generally you shouldn't override the security.login() function to provide > functionality for a specific user directory. > > Blair > > > On Wed, Nov 19, 2008 at 12:59 PM, AJ Mercer <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ote: > >> worked around this issue buy putting a test around the custom code >> >> <!--- do the farcry thing first ---> >> <cfset super.login( argumentcollection=ARGUMENTS) /> >> >> <cfif ARGUMENTS.UD EQ "CLIENTUD"> >> >> >> But this wont help if I want custom login code in the other UD >> >> >> On Wed, Nov 19, 2008 at 10:49 AM, AJ Mercer <[EMAIL PROTECTED]> wrote: >> >>> I have two custom UDs >>> - LDAP for webtop login >>> - custom for site member login >>> >>> I have over written login() in the member UD >>> but now when I log into webtop (LDAP UD), the member login() is getting >>> called >>> >>> Adding login() to the LDAP UD doesn't help because of the member UD is >>> loaded after LDAP UD and therefore takes precedence >>> >>> >>> Hmmm, back to the drawing board for me >>> >>> -- >>> AJ Mercer >>> Web Log: http://webonix.net >>> >> >> >> >> -- >> AJ Mercer >> Web Log: http://webonix.net >> >> >> Once you come to the realisation that everyone is crazy, >> You will never be surprised or disappointed ever again. >> AJM 2008 >> >> >> >> > > > > -- AJ Mercer Web Log: http://webonix.net Once you come to the realisation that everyone is crazy, You will never be surprised or disappointed ever again.
